It helps to take out the lower health enemies (anything not sentient) and build up the Mausolon's alt fire.

After five kills with the Mausolon you get an alt fire that does massive damage. Take out the smaller enemies, use his Storm Shroud for survivability, and use the alt fire on the Oriphix. Take out 3 of them and youre good to leave the mission successfully. Good luck

2 minutes ago, ElKayJae said:

hmm can rented mechs not use the 4th ability? the 4th of voidrig hits pretty hard

they can but the energy economy of a bare bones mech(no mods) is pretty sh1t even if you are lucky with the drops or bring Hildryn you can alleviate that a little but not much
